If you pay attention to streaming catalogs, you quickly notice that where you live changes how you can watch shows. For 'Young Sheldon', the biggest factors are local broadcast rights and regional streaming deals. In the United States, new episodes originally aired on CBS and later seasons were available on CBS's streaming platform and on services like Paramount+ (and some libraries even showed up on Max at times because of shifting deals). In other countries, local networks bought rights to air the show on TV, and streaming platforms like Netflix, Amazon Prime Video, or local services sometimes got the library instead.
Another wrinkle is language and release timing. In non-English-speaking regions you'll often find dubbed versions and subtitles provided by the local broadcaster or streaming platform, and those releases might lag behind the U.S. broadcast by days or weeks depending on scheduling and licensing. Some countries get whole seasons added to Netflix months after they finish airing in the States; others keep single-episode weekly schedules on local TV. Physical releases (DVD/Blu-ray) and digital purchases through stores like iTunes or Google Play are more consistent globally, but even those can have region-dependent availability.
Practical tip from my experience: if you're traveling or moved between countries, check the local streaming library and the broadcaster schedules first, then look at digital stores. If a service looks different than what friends in another country describe, that’s almost always due to licensing, not a mistake. I love digging through streaming options for shows I want in Arabic, so here's what I usually try first: the most reliable place to look for 'Young Sheldon' is Paramount+ because that's the home of the show in the U.S. They often have the complete seasons and sometimes subtitle options depending on the region. If you're outside the U.S., regional catalogs differ — Netflix sometimes carries 'Young Sheldon' in certain countries and will often offer Arabic subtitles or at least Arabic subtitle options for popular sitcoms. Apple TV (iTunes), Google Play, and Amazon Prime Video (the store section) are great for buying or renting individual episodes or whole seasons; these purchases sometimes include extra subtitle tracks, so check the language list before buying.
For Arabic speakers, regional services like Shahid, OSN, or StarzPlay have occasionally licensed American sitcoms; their catalogs rotate, so it's worth checking their search boxes for 'Young Sheldon' or for a listing marked مترجم. A quick trick I use: open the show page on whichever service, go to the audio/subtitle settings, and look for 'Arabic' or 'العربية'—that tells you if the مترجم option is available. Also be careful with free streaming sites; many host pirated copies or poor-quality subtitles, so I stick to official platforms when I can.
If you can't find a legal subtitled stream in your region, renting or buying via Apple/Google/Amazon is my fallback because those stores often have consistent subtitle tracks. And if all else fails, a VPN that changes your region can sometimes reveal different catalogs on Paramount+ or Netflix, but do consider the service's terms before doing that.
